Not a doc but I would say your chances of conceiving on a true non-fertile day is 0%. The reason they say LOW instead of NO is because knowing which days are non-fertile is extremely tricky and inexact. In other words you may THINK you're safe but your body may be tricking you that month and you may have ovulated earlier or later and therefore were fertile when you thought you were non-fertile. So, instead of SAFE days there are only SAFER days where the chance is less likely - but still there.
